Gayatri mantra chanting benefits: The Gayatri Mantra is considered to be the most sacred and powerful mantra in Hinduism. This mantra is found in the ancient Rig Veda and was named Gayatri by Sage Vishwamitra. Chanting this mantra not only brings spiritual benefits but also has a very good effect on the body and mind.

What is the meaning of Gayatri Mantra?

The simple meaning of the Gayatri Mantra is- we meditate on the glory of the God who created this world. We pray to that divine light to enlighten and guide our intellect.

Gayatri Mantra in Sanskrit – “Om Bhur Bhuvah Swah Tat Savitur Varenyam Bhargo Devasya Dhimahi Dhiyo Yo Nah Prachodayat.”

Gayatri Mantra in English

  • Om: The initial sound represents universal consciousness.
  • Bhūr: Physical realm (Earth).
  • Bhuvaḥ: Mental sphere (atmosphere).
  • Swaha: Spiritual realm (heaven).
  • Tat: that.
  • Savitur: Savitur, the sun or divine light.
  • Varenyam: Worthy of worship.
  • Bhargo: Bright, Prabha.
  • Devasya: Of the divine.
  • Dhimahi: We meditate.
  • Dhio: Wisdom.
  • Yo: Who.
  • Nah: Ours.
  • Prachodayat: Inspire or give knowledge.

The right way to chant Gayatri Mantra

  • It is considered auspicious to chant the mantra early in the morning or in the evening.
  • Chant while wearing clean clothes and sitting in a comfortable place.
  • It is beneficial to chant 108 times using Tulsi or Rudraksha beads.
  • Say the mantra with concentration and correct pronunciation.
  • Imagine the energy of the sun while chanting.
